Proverbs 4:23-27

My bible study this morning took me to Proverbs 4:23. In my Bible I had underlined these verses several years ago. As I have been doing this study and flipping through the pages of my bible I see many verses that I have underlined and regrettfully forgotten about them. It has been a joy to revisit so many of them and remember the time in my life it had spoken to me.

Above all else, guard your heart, for it is the wellspring of life. Put away perversity from your mouth; keep corrupt talk far from your lips. Let your eyes look straight ahead, fix your gaze directly before you. Make level paths for your feet and take only ways that are firm. Do not swerve to the right or the left; keep your foot from evil.
